Sir Malcolm Arnold’s preference for classical forms is fully explored in this representative but uniquely distinctive programme. Orchestrations of earlier works form the lyrical Concertino for Flute and Strings and a Saxophone Concerto whose bold statements foreshadow the gritty and powerful Symphony for Strings. Arnold’s virtuoso Fantasy for Recorder and String Quartet is a late work, and the Cello Concerto was the composer’s last in this form; a piece which speaks directly from the soul, appearing here in its première recording.
This release brings the première recording of Sir Malcolm Arnold’s Cello Concerto, and there is also no competition in the current CD catalogue for his Saxophone Concerto, the Symphony for Strings or the Fantasy for Recorder and String Quartet.
